1
0
mirror of https://bitbucket.org/librepilot/librepilot.git synced 2025-02-18 08:54:15 +01:00

OP-1562 Fix all warnings and a little alignement issue in Welcome plugin

This commit is contained in:
Laurent Lalanne 2014-10-22 15:54:14 +02:00
parent 90d79a903f
commit c2b101af63
2 changed files with 25 additions and 27 deletions

View File

@ -131,8 +131,9 @@ Item {
id: middleRow
anchors.left: parent.left
anchors.leftMargin: 25
property string prefix: ""
Text {
property string prefix: ""
width: container.width - anchors.leftMargin - icon.width - 24 - 8
wrapMode: Text.WrapAtWordBoundaryOrAnywhere
textFormat: Text.RichText
@ -140,37 +141,37 @@ Item {
text: {
switch(action) {
case "commented":
case "comment": parent.prefix = qsTr("Commented on "); break;
case "comment": prefix = qsTr("Commented on "); break;
case "post":
case "created": parent.prefix = qsTr("Created "); break;
case "create-and-start": parent.prefix = qsTr("Created and started "); break;
case "complete": parent.prefix = qsTr("Completed "); break;
case "created": prefix = qsTr("Created "); break;
case "create-and-start": prefix = qsTr("Created and started "); break;
case "complete": prefix = qsTr("Completed "); break;
case "close":
case "closed": parent.prefix = qsTr("Closed "); break;
case "abandon": parent.prefix = qsTr("Abandoned "); break;
case "commit": parent.prefix = qsTr("Committed "); break;
case "resolved": parent.prefix = qsTr("Resolved "); break;
case "start": parent.prefix = qsTr("Started "); break;
case "started": parent.prefix = qsTr("Started working on "); break;
case "stopped": parent.prefix = qsTr("Stopped working on "); break;
case "Code Review": parent.prefix = qsTr("Requested code review on "); break;
case "Testing": parent.prefix = qsTr("Requested testing of "); break;
case "": parent.prefix = qsTr("Updated "); break;
default: parent.prefix = action.substr(0, 1).toUpperCase() + action.substr(1) + " " ; break;
case "closed": prefix = qsTr("Closed "); break;
case "abandon": prefix = qsTr("Abandoned "); break;
case "commit": prefix = qsTr("Committed "); break;
case "resolved": prefix = qsTr("Resolved "); break;
case "start": prefix = qsTr("Started "); break;
case "started": prefix = qsTr("Started working on "); break;
case "stopped": prefix = qsTr("Stopped working on "); break;
case "Code Review": prefix = qsTr("Requested code review on "); break;
case "Testing": prefix = qsTr("Requested testing of "); break;
case "": prefix = qsTr("Updated "); break;
default: prefix = action.substr(0, 1).toUpperCase() + action.substr(1) + " " ; break;
}
parent.prefix = "<font color='#224d81'>" + parent.prefix + "</font>"
prefix = "<font color='#224d81'>" + prefix + "</font>"
if(action == "commented" || action == "comment" || (action == "" && actionSummary == "")) {
if(actionTargetTitle != actionTargetSummary) {
parent.prefix + actionTargetTitle + ": " + actionTargetSummary
prefix + actionTargetTitle + ": " + actionTargetSummary
} else {
parent.prefix + actionTargetTitle
prefix + actionTargetTitle
}
}
else {
if(actionSummary == "") {
parent.prefix + actionTitle
prefix + actionTitle
} else {
parent.prefix + actionTitle + ": " + actionSummary
prefix + actionTitle + ": " + actionSummary
}
}
}

View File

@ -4,6 +4,7 @@ Rectangle {
id: container
width: 1024
height: 768
anchors.horizontalCenter: parent.horizontalCenter
color: "#272727"
@ -115,7 +116,7 @@ Rectangle {
height: 18
anchors.horizontalCenter: parent.horizontalCenter
width: textOpVersion.width + textOpVersionAvailable.width
width: textOpVersion.width + textOpVersionAvailable.width + 16
spacing: 16
Text {
@ -123,23 +124,19 @@ Rectangle {
color: "#c4c0c0"
text: welcomePlugin.versionString
verticalAlignment: Text.AlignTop
anchors.left: parent.anchors.left
font.bold: true
styleColor: "#00000000"
horizontalAlignment: Text.AlignHCenter
font.pixelSize: 14
}
Text {
id: textOpVersionAvailable
color: "#5fcf07"
text: welcomePlugin.newVersionText
anchors.rightMargin: 0
font.bold: true
font.underline: true
styleColor: "#00000000"
horizontalAlignment: Text.AlignHCenter
font.pixelSize: 14
anchors.left: textOpVersion.right
MouseArea{
id: mouseAreaOpVersionAvailable
hoverEnabled: true